Pump Affinity Laws Calculator

Predict how a centrifugal pump's flow, head, and power change when its speed or impeller size is altered, using the pump affinity laws. Ideal for engineers optimising pump operation or evaluating variable-speed drives.

Pump Power and Efficiency Calculator

Calculates the shaft power a pump must deliver to move fluid against a given head, accounting for pump efficiency. Used when selecting pumps for water supply, irrigation, HVAC, and industrial process systems.
